Walmart Won’t Limit Firearm
Sales Following Mass Shooting On August 4, Randy Hargrove, a spokesperson
for the company, said that Walmart will not
change any of their gun-related policies. Randy Hargrove, via 'Bloomberg' According to Hargrove, Walmart has been and
will continue to be a “responsible seller of firearms.” Randy Hargrove, via 'Bloomberg' Hargrove also cited Walmart’s removal of “modern
sporting rifles” from their inventory in 2015, as well as their choice to raise the minimum
age for purchases from 18 to 21 in 2018.
